Can raw rice be fried directly

Raw rice can be fried directly. After being fried, it will be crispy outside and fragrant inside. It also brings its own smell of rice, which makes people have more appetite. Generally, we pour an appropriate amount of oil into the pot, heat it, pour the rice directly into it and fry it until it floats.

Note here that fried rice should choose late rice or japonica rice, which has a hard taste, so it is more suitable for frying. If glutinous rice is used, it will have a poor taste and easy to stick to the pot.
